Failure Messages
The RAIDCFG utility failure messages provide error codes to help diagnose why some commands do not
succeed. See table below for a list of the error codes and the associated messages.
Table 54. RAIDCFG Error Codes and Messages
Error Code Message
0 RAIDCFG Command successful!
1 Error! Incorrect Syntax.
2 Failure!
3 Illegal operation
4 Unsupported operation
5 Device not found.
6 Format boot drive illegal
7 Buffer too small.
8 Virtual Disk contains boot partition. Use force option to
delete.
9 Init boot drive failed.
10 Format boot drive failed.
11 Cannot write boot drive.
12 Unsupported RAID value.
13 Invalid RAID configuration.
14 Span depth not in range.
15 RAID 1 failed.
16 Exactly 2 array disks are required to create a RAID 1 virtual
disk.
17 Unsupported stripe size value.
18 RAID 5 only.
19 RAID 5 error.
20 A minimum of 3 array disks are required to create a RAID 5
virtual disk.
21 RAID 0 failed.
22 RAID 10 failed.
23 RAID 50 failed.
